Transaction 086408c3e993db2da624dfbfdcdcff2b95c431ba267bb6a58cda86b0c0c724ca

1 Input
2 Outputs
  • 086408c3e993db2da624dfbfdcdcff2b95c431ba267bb6a58cda86b0c0c724ca:0
  • value  3948103
    address  3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
  • 086408c3e993db2da624dfbfdcdcff2b95c431ba267bb6a58cda86b0c0c724ca:1
  • value  13426879302
    address  3EdGNQHMCaydXhwttJUWnrmCVkmQ2KBfti